要保障云服务器的高效率,可以从以下几个方面进行优化和调整:
1. 选择合适的云服务器配置:
- 根据业务需求选择合适的CPU、内存、存储和网络带宽等配置。
- 考虑使用弹性伸缩服务,根据流量和负载自动调整资源。
2. 优化操作系统:
- 定期更新操作系统和软件补丁,以确保安全性和性能。
- 禁用不必要的服务和进程,减少系统开销。
- 使用高效的文件系统和存储引擎。
3. 数据库优化:
- 选择合适的数据库类型(如MySQL、PostgreSQL、MongoDB等)。
- 对数据库进行索引优化,提高查询效率。
- 定期备份和恢复数据,确保数据安全。
4. 应用程序优化:
- 对应用程序进行性能测试和调优,找出性能瓶颈。
- 使用缓存技术(如Redis、Memcached)减少数据库访问次数。
- 优化代码逻辑,减少不必要的计算和内存消耗。
5. 网络优化:
- 选择合适的网络带宽和延迟,确保数据传输速度。
- 使用负载均衡技术分散流量,避免单点故障。
- 配置防火墙和安全组规则,保护服务器免受攻击。
6. 监控和日志分析:
- 使用云服务提供商提供的监控工具,实时监控服务器的性能指标。
- 分析日志文件,找出潜在的问题和瓶颈。
- 设置告警机制,及时发现并处理异常情况。
7. 定期维护和升级:
- 定期对服务器进行维护,包括硬件检查、软件更新和系统优化。
- 根据业务发展和技术进步,及时升级服务器配置和软件版本。
8. 备份和容灾:
- 定期备份服务器数据,确保在发生故障时能够快速恢复。
- 配置容灾方案,如多地域部署、数据同步等,提高系统的可用性和可靠性。
通过以上措施,可以有效地保障云服务器的高效率运行,提高业务的稳定性和可靠性。